Show scaling problems on Fedora 29
Show scaling problems on Fedora 29
There's 2 options: reduce display resolution or use larger fonts. For the first, go to the Display page you've posted a screenshot of, select a smaller resolution from the drop-down menu on the right, confirm if asked and see what happens. Alternatively, in the same location you can see a scale option (bottom) with choices of 100 and 200%. Switch those around to see what effect that has on readability. Elsewhere in the Settings menu you should be able to change the font size, but as I don't use Fedora I can't tell you which option to click.
bigger issue here... Fedora 29? That was EOL'ed in November last year ... Other than that, you can scale fractionally and adjust font sizes with Gnome Tweaks.
